Roulette Variants – Between Single Zero and Lightning Multipliers
On the surface roulette appears the same across the board, but choosing between European, American, and French tables shifts your expected return by a wide margin. European roulette features a single zero and a 2.7% house edge; American wheels incorporate a double zero, pushing the edge to 5.26%. I observe UK players drift towards the American version because Hollywood portrayed it familiar, but I always nudge them towards the single-zero tables at Montecrypto Casino, where the maths pays better for them. French roulette enhances the game with La Partage and En Prison rules, which give back half your even-money stake when the ball hits zero. That one modification lowers the edge to just 1.35% on red/black and odd/even bets — without a doubt the best-value roulette you can spin.
Variants expand dramatically inside the live casino studio. Lightning Roulette, developed by Evolution, starts with a standard European wheel and introduces random multiplier events every round. Up to five numbers receive lightning and awarded multipliers from 50x to 500x, while straight-up payouts drop to 30:1. Double Ball Roulette fires two balls simultaneously and needs both hit your chosen number for the top payout. Immersive Roulette relies on cinematic cameras and slow-motion ball drops to prolong the drama. For players who desire more control, mini-roulette and multi-wheel roulette present compact alternatives. Mini-roulette shrinks the wheel to 13 numbers plus a single zero, often using a return-of-stake rule on zero to cushion losses. The pace is faster, the odds more manageable, and I consider it a brilliant warm-up before playing a full-sized table. Multi-wheel roulette enables me to place one bet that applies to up to eight independent wheels at once — increasing the action and the risk without increasing the decisions. Craps and Dice Variants That Simplify the Complexity
Craps frightens newcomers with its sprawling layout and jargon, but online variants strip away the noise and make the game much more approachable. The simplest version, usually labelled “Craps” in standard form, begins with the pass-line bet: a 7 or 11 on the come-out roll pays right away, while 2, 3, or 12 results in a loss. Any other number becomes the point, and I prevail if the point reappears before a 7. Online play emphasizes what matters, and I can put odds bets behind the pass line — the only truly zero-house-edge wager in the casino. Beyond the standard game, simplified dice variants like Crapless Craps and High Point Craps adjust the rules just enough to change the risk profile. Crapless Craps eliminates the chance of losing on the come-out roll to a 2, 3, or 12, treating those numbers as points instead. That appears generous, but it also strips away the natural 11 winner, changing the advantage in ways you should examine. Sic Bo is formally a different game but serves as a dice variant built around three dice tumbling in a chest. detailed guide My bet options span from single-number wagers to specific triples offering 180:1. I use Sic Bo as a fast-paced side diversion, primarily sticking to small/big bets that offer near-even odds and a house edge under 3%. Poker Table Games Where You Play the Dealer Not Each Other
Unlike traditional poker, these poker variants pit me straight against the house according to a fixed paytable. Bluffing disappears, supplanted by a pure strategy puzzle founded on hand selection and bet sizing. Casino Hold’em, widely available at Montecrypto Casino, observes Texas hold’em rules: I place an ante, receive two hole cards, and have the option to fold or raise after seeing the flop. The dealer must have a pair of fours or better to qualify; if not, my raise pushes and the ante pays even money. The trick is understanding what hands merit a raise — I go with any pair, an ace-high, or a strong draw, but the exact maths favors cautious play more than beginners suppose. Perfecting that cutoff distinguishes casual players from consistent winners over a long session.
Three Card Poker and Caribbean Stud offer different mathematical landscapes. Three Card Poker gives me two initial bets — ante and pair plus — and I determine whether to play or fold after seeing my three cards. The pair plus side bet pays regardless of the dealer’s hand, beginning with a simple pair and climbing to a straight flush at 40:1. Caribbean Stud entails a five-card hand against the dealer, with a progressive jackpot side bet that could deliver a life-changing sum for a royal flush. I find Ultimate Texas Hold’em the most flexible because it enables multiple raise points, letting me control precisely how much risk I assume as the board develops. One overlooked gem is Pai Gow Poker, a hybrid that utilizes a 53-card deck including a joker and compels me to split seven cards into a five-card hand and a two-card hand, both of which are required to beat the dealer’s corresponding hands. The strategy focuses on how I split pairs and balance strength; a mis-arranged hand transforms a probable push into a guaranteed loss. The game moves at a relaxed pace, so it’s a great option when I want a longer, more contemplative session. Blackjack Options That Alter the Pace and Tactics
Classic blackjack is the foundation, but the types branching off it can seem like completely different games. The most common branch is the side bet. Perfect Pairs pays you when your first two cards form a pair — mixed, coloured, or suited — and at Montecrypto Casino you’ll find tables where this wager sits right next to the main hand. 21+3 drives the crossover further by letting you bet that your two cards plus the dealer’s upcard will make a three-card poker hand. These side bets boost the volatility and can pay out big, but they also crank the house edge considerably, so I treat them as a separate mini-game rather than part of my core strategy. The real game-changer comes when developers tweak the rules around splitting and doubling.
Blackjack Switch is a standout: it deals you two hands and enables you to swap the top cards among them. The trade-off is that a dealer’s 22 pushes instead of busting, which changes optimal strategy in a big way. I find it one of the most cerebral versions because you’re constantly weighing whether to craft one strong hand or keep two balanced ones. Pontoon, widely played in the UK long before online casinos arrived, flips the terminology — “twist” for hit, “stick” for stand — and calls for a “five-card trick” (21 or less with five cards) for a 2:1 payout. Multi-Hand Blackjack is also a favorite; I can play up to five hands at once against a single dealer. It’s excellent for compressing action but requires strict bankroll discipline. Baccarat Variations That Keep All Hands Unpredictable
Baccarat has an air of exclusivity, but online variants have expanded the game wide without trashing its elegance. The classic Punto Banco — the version 99% of UK players first meet — relies on fixed drawing rules, leaving me only the choice to choose player, banker, or tie. The banker bet, even after the standard 5% commission, offers a house edge around 1.06%, rendering it one of the strongest wagers in any casino. Variants start altering that formula in subtle but important ways. No Commission Baccarat eliminates the 5% levy on banker wins, instead giving even money except when the banker scores exactly 6, which then offers 1:2. That shift nudges the edge slightly and accelerates play because nobody is counting commission chips.
Speed Baccarat, a staple of the live lobby at Montecrypto Casino, squeezes an entire round into roughly 27 seconds. The dealer sweeps cards face-up in one fluid motion, and betting time reduces to a few heartbeats. It’s a high-octane ride that can eat up a bankroll fast if I’m not careful, but it fits the quick-fire habits so many UK mobile players have developed. If you savour the ritual, Baccarat Squeeze allows the croupier slowly display card edges, creating tension that mirrors Bond-movie drama. Mid-range picks like Baccarat Control Squeeze divide control between me and the dealer — I can turn over the corner on my screen using a virtual finger. Each variant adjusts the tempo, and I’ve figured out to match my mood: quick squeezes when I want theatre, Speed Baccarat when I have 15 minutes and want maximum volume.
Outside the live dealer arena, RNG baccarat tables at Montecrypto Casino introduce side bets that rework the paytable. Dragon Bonus pays when your side wins by a wide natural margin, while Perfect Pair and Either Pair bets award matching cards even if your hand loses. These bets carry steeper volatility and a higher house edge, but they infuse anticipation into every deal. I set aside them for small, standalone wagers rather than letting them expand my main bet. And if you’ve never tried Mini Baccarat, it’s basically the same game on a smaller table with lower limits and a brisk turnover — perfect for mastering the flow without the pomp.
